Document Description
The applicant proposes that a revised plot plan will be considered to allow the newly located modular classroom units to remain approximately 30-feet from the residential properties to the west. The setback separation was proposed and approved with a 67-foot setback under the Board's previous review of this facility. The applicant subsequently proceeded with the setup of these modular classroom units, at there own risk, without a building permit. As a result, this issue was not brought to staff's attention until the classrooms were in place. In order that the school year might start on schedule, a 30-day temporary occupancy was issued by the Chief Building Official. In tum, the applicant was required to reapply for the Board's resolution of the plot plan discepancy.
